When it comes to choosing the ideal hardware for business computing, the conversation typically revolves around tower servers, rack web servers, and certain makers like Dell and HPE. Tower servers, often appearing like a standard home computer, are perfect for local business or remote workplaces where area isn't a limitation. They offer scalability in regards to hardware upgrades, offer durable power monitoring, and are normally quieter than their rack-mounted equivalents. Tower servers are also much easier to preserve and manage, making them a strong option for companies that prefer an uncomplicated, no-fuss arrangement. Nevertheless, as organizations expand and their computer needs come to be a lot more complicated, the advantages of rack servers come to be extra evident.
Rack servers, on the other hand, are especially developed for information centers or settings where space goes to a premium. These web servers are mounted in standard racks, which can hold multiple web servers stacked on top of each various other, taking full advantage of vertical area while minimizing the physical footprint. Hewlett Packard Enterprise (HPE) is one more heavyweight in the server landscape, recognized for its robust business options. HPE web servers, including rack-mounted designs, are associated with integrity and performance. The ProLiant series by HPE is commonly recognized for its versatility and monitoring features. These servers include HPE's iLO (Integrated Lights Out) modern technology, enabling remote administration, health and wellness surveillance, and diagnostics, which is crucial for companies operating an international scale or those that need a 24/7 server uptime. Protection is another important location where modern servers need to succeed. Both Dell and HPE have prioritized safety attributes in their server develops to secure versus a growing number of cyber dangers. Dell's PowerEdge web servers include features like Secure Boot, which assists protect against the server from booting using jeopardized firmware or software program. HPE takes security a step additionally with its silicon origin of trust function, which supplies an unalterable foundation for safety and security throughout the server's lifecycle.
